Output 68c203f51eb2e7143213fe7ed50cbf6b078c5e38e60592ddd931a315ad84fa54:1

value
105000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5397fd1e3f046b634ee5da4a6c3adb467cc7ef31 OP_EQUALVERIFY OP_CHECKSIG
address
18d1AHXRz5symQ1XfrMsyUpufSdwtHH2Sw
transaction
68c203f51eb2e7143213fe7ed50cbf6b078c5e38e60592ddd931a315ad84fa54
spent
true